Battlefield 3 ‘Premium’ Info Leaked – $50
Blunders have appeared in the frameworks again. This time in the form of Sony’s EU Playstation Blog. Which revealed a June 4th launch across all of Battlefield 3′s consoles, alongside the upcoming ‘Close Quarters‘ DLC
However a more concrete source has come right out of Germany containing a plethora of information. Premium members will get a long list of extra features. Here’s the list.
At the one off price of $50, or 4,000 Microsoft Points for those of you in the Xbox currency, users will be tempted to dive straight into this offer. No ties or subscriptions means you won’t be gradually draining your card as with Call of Duty’s Elite service as well as getting you access to the map packs that are likely to add up to $45 themselves, with Close Quarters being confirmed as $15.
